    I purchased both the HP Envy 2 in 1 as an open box during last weeks sale and just got the Lenovo yesterday open box. Both are Intel Gen 11. I performed three different sets of performance tests and in all three the results were very similar with the Lenovo edging out the HP by a small margin. I wasn't sure if the I7 with 8 gb or the i5 with 12 gb would be the better performer. Now I know. Guess more memory makes a difference. Now as far as other differences, the screen on the HP has better colors and can get much brighter, but its a Sureview screen with terrible viewing angles. When its directly in front of you the display is really nice, but move slightly in any direction and its horrible. That's with Privacy mode off. With it on it gets much worse. I like the keyboard on the Yoga better though the HP keyboard isn't far behind. The fingerprint reader is better on the Lenovo. The Lenovo is slightly bigger and heavier but not by much. The display is 14" vs 13.3 on the HP. The HP has a better selection of ports, but that is easily resolved with a dongle. I like the moss green color of the Lenovo better then the gold on the HP. Build quality is probably slightly better on the HP, but its pretty close. Sound is a little better on the HP. I have decided to keep the Lenovo due to the following reasons: I would be saving money and get slightly better performance and much better viewing angles.

    I am impressed with this unit! Build quality is superb. I have this unit and the similar Envy model with the Ryzen 7 chip. Performance for both is similar, which is to say quite good. Just keep in mind, this is not a gamer’s rig. But for anything else, it’s excellent. This model has the HP privacy mode screen - which doesn’t seem to work especially well - although the screen is rated at 1000 nits and can get very bright. This model also comes with the Intel wi-fi chip, which is definitely better than the Realtek wi-fi that gets paired with the Ryzen chip.

    Bought for my elementary school child's online classes. Overpowered for that need but also using to play videos, let kids watch YouTube, Netflix, etc. Purchased during Black Friday sales so got good discount. Pros: Thunderbolt 4 port, 2 full size USB, touchscreen, NVMe SSD (upgradable), headphone port for child, 11th gen i7, aluminum frame (not cheaper and more bendable plastic) Cons: Only 8GB RAM (not upgradable), battery life decent, comes with barrel charger (not USB C charger).
